Mac OS X上版本SVN的最佳免费替代方案?

时间:2011-02-01 14:51:41

标签: svn macos

与朋友一起设置一些网页开发资料,他正在使用版本SVN(由他的公司支付),这看起来很棒但是价格昂贵。

我受SVNx的诱惑,但如果我说实话,根本不喜欢使用命令行的想法 - 更喜欢一个漂亮且易于使用的GUI。

如果必须的话,我不介意付钱,但我想知道是否有任何不错的选择?我们将使用Springloops作为SVN fwiw。

6 个答案:

答案 0 :(得分:10)

编辑:使用iSVN作为免费


看一下RapidSVN。他们有适用于Mac OS的版本。

http://rapidsvn.tigris.org

注意:不再支持mac os 10.8.3

答案 1 :(得分:9)

如果您正在查看SVN软件包,Collabnet就可以了

如果您正在寻找GUI客户端(开源)

底格里斯迅速 http://rapidsvn.tigris.org/

La的SVNX选择了 http://code.google.com/p/svnx/

底格里斯的SCPlugin http://scplugin.tigris.org/

Syntevo的SmartSVN https://www.smartsvn.com/

如果您正在寻找免费的GUI(非开源)

Sourcetree http://www.sourcetreeapp.com/ *注意这是一个mercurial / git版本。如果要连接到远程SVN服务器。有用。它将它本地转换为mercurial / git。

我个人认为sourcetree最适合大多数版本控制工具。

答案 2 :(得分:7)

如果您已安装Xcode

File -> Source Control -> Repositories

或在Xcode的启动窗口中

您也可以按Xcode

Cmd+Shift+2并选择存储库。

答案 3 :(得分:4)

这不是Mac OS X原生,但您可以试试Eclipse的SVN客户端。它可以在Mac OS X上运行,而且非常好。

答案 4 :(得分:3)

我也是在免费的SVN应用程序之后,我尝试了几种不同的解决方案,但没有一个能够达到标准。首先,我对svnX感到很兴奋,但是它真的让人感到困惑的是它如何区别对待“工作副本”和“存储库” - 我仍然不确定何时/何时使用多个窗口中的哪一个。它似乎涵盖了一切,但不是很流利。

你知道我最终使用了什么吗?的 Netbeans的

我一直在使用它作为我的IDE已经有一段时间了,并且一直很喜欢它,但是在我的PC上我没有将它用于SVN(我更喜欢Tortoise SVN界面)。但是现在在OSX上,我一直在追求具有类似功能的东西,我很惊讶地发现Netbeans看起来很完美!我所追求的只是一个可浏览的文件树,您可以右键单击并应用所有熟悉的命令(更新,提交,还原,搜索历史,对其他版本的差异)等,netbeans拥有一切。它实际上非常彻底,合乎逻辑,熟悉且完整。它与一般导航中的Tortoise惊人相似。界面(当然减去漂亮的图标) - 但我印象深刻。试一试!

答案 5 :(得分:1)

我建议你使用SVNPlugin进行JEdit。